Kalle Palling (born 27 February 1985 in Käru) is an Estonian politician, representing the Reform Party. Palling was first elected to the Riigikogu in 2007 with 714 votes.[1]

In 2015 parliamentary election, Palling got elected for his third term with 1,917 votes.[2] In Riigikogu he became the Chairman of the Parliament's European Union Affairs Committee.[3] In May 2015, was elected to the executive board of the Estonian Reform Party.[4]
